Filter Options
Required*
Filter
Santa Barbara / California / United States
0.0
Beach inspired moments at Islands Santa Barbara for lunch, happy hour, dinner or takeout. Classic burgers, fresh cut fries, local brews and never-ending tropical drinks. HD TVs w/ sports & surfing.
Santa Barbara / California / United States
0.0